(3分)阅读下面材料,根据内容,从各题所给的A、B、C、D四个选项中选择最佳选项。 Mint (薄荷) is a useful plant. You can see it in different kinds of dishes. Mint can bring us many health advantages. It can also help us relax. Dont you believe it? Just smell the plant when you feel tired.Now, if you love mint, you dont have to buy it at the market. The plant is very easy to grow. You can plant it all year round, and it can grow well both indoors and outdoors.Prepare your flower pot (盆)Fill your flower pot with soil. Fill soil to a depth (深度) of about 25 centimeters. Use a garden fork to loosen the soil (松土).Plant your mintPlant your mint seeds (种子) 40 centimeters far from each other. If your pot is small, use just one plant or seed.Put your plant in a proper placeMint loves sunlight, but it also likes a bit of shade. Put your plant in a place where it can get both sunlight and shade.Water your mintMint prefers wet soil. Keep the soil well watered, but dont overdo it. Dont forget to put a plant plate under your pot.Time to harvestMint grows fast. After your plant grows up, you can pick its leaves at any time.To make things more fun, why not ask each of your classmates to grow some mint? (4分)阅读理解 Space vegetables are grown from seeds(种子) that have been taken to space and brought back to the earth. The seeds are affected by the radiation(辐射)and low gravity in space. When they are brought back to the earth, these seeds produce vegetables that are bigger and healthier than normal vegetables. However, some people worry about eating space vegetables. They think that space vegetables might not be good for us and could make us get sick because of the radiation in space. However, people should not be frightened because space vegetables are very healthy.Here are some facts that you should know about space vegetables.Space vegetables are grown from seeds that are carefully chosen. When seeds are brought back from space they are tested to make sure that they will be safe to eat.Space vegetables are better for you than normal vegetables. For example, space tomatoes stay fresh for twenty days, which is one week longer than normal tomatoes。After genetically modified (转基因)food appeared in the market, people worried that they were eating unknown things. For example, if nut genes(坚果基因) are put inside potatoes, people allergic(过敏的) to nuts might get sick from eating these potatoes because they do not know they are also eating nuts. Unlike genetically modified food, space vegetables have not been genetically changed. This means that no new genes are put into the vegetables.
